Comprehensive Definitions & Senses
2 senses- 1
In a notable, striking, or conspicuous manner; remarkably.
"He failed signally in his attempt to reform the department." - 2
To a noticeably high degree; particularly.
"The government has been signally deficient in addressing the housing crisis."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
Derived from the adjective 'signal' (meaning notable or striking), originating from Middle French 'signale' and ultimately from Latin 'signum' (a mark or sign). The suffix '-ly' was added in the late 16th century to form an adverb indicating something done in a remarkably distinct or conspicuous manner.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
